edge computing devices are essentially small, lightweight computers that are capable of processing data near the source of data generation, such as sensors, cameras, or IoT devices. Unlike traditional cloud computing, where data is sent to a centralized data center for processing, edge computing devices process data locally, allowing for real-time analysis and decision-making. This decentralized approach not only reduces latency but also alleviates the burden on network bandwidth and improves overall system performance.

One of the key benefits of edge computing devices is their ability to process and analyze massive amounts of data quickly and efficiently. By bringing computing power closer to the source of data generation, edge devices can process data in real-time, enabling faster decision-making and response times. This is particularly crucial in applications where speed and agility are paramount, such as autonomous vehicles, industrial automation, and smart cities.

Another significant advantage of edge computing devices is their ability to enhance data security and privacy. By processing sensitive data locally, edge devices reduce the risk of data breaches and unauthorized access, as data does not need to be transmitted over a network to a centralized data center. This decentralized approach to data processing ensures that sensitive information remains secure and protected, giving users greater peace of mind.

The applications of edge computing devices are vast and diverse, ranging from smart homes and smart cities to industrial automation and healthcare. In smart homes, edge devices can be used to analyze data from connected devices such as thermostats, cameras, and smart appliances, enabling homeowners to monitor and control their homes remotely. In smart cities, edge devices can collect and analyze data from sensors, cameras, and other IoT devices to optimize traffic flow, improve public safety, and enhance urban planning.

In industrial automation, edge computing devices play a crucial role in enabling real-time monitoring and control of manufacturing processes, improving operational efficiency and reducing downtime. By processing data locally, edge devices can identify potential issues and anomalies in equipment performance, allowing for proactive maintenance and troubleshooting. In healthcare, edge devices can be used to collect and analyze patient data from medical devices, wearables, and sensors, enabling healthcare providers to deliver personalized and timely care.
